Advantages of modular homes
Compared to conventional site-built homes, modular homes offer a number of benefits. Cost-effectiveness, efficiency in terms of time, design flexibility, energy efficiency, and sustainability are just a few of these advantages. Modular homes are frequently more affordable than their site-built counterparts due to their shorter construction times and lower labor costs.

locating a trustworthy modular home builder
Start by doing extensive research to locate a reputable modular home builder in your area. Find nearby businesses that have built modular structures. Read customer testimonials and reviews to evaluate their reputation. To make sure they are knowledgeable about the kind of home you want to build, take into account their portfolio as well.


evaluating expertise and experience
A reputable modular home builder needs to have a lot of industry experience. Find builders who have experience in the industry and have completed a lot of projects successfully. High-quality modular homes that meet your expectations are more likely to be delivered by experienced builders.

Option for customization
There are numerous customization options available in modular homes. You can customize your modular home to fit your preferences and way of life by using floor plans, materials, and finishes. Utilize a builder who provides flexible designs and enables you to customize your house to your specifications.


Warranty and quality assurance
Pick a modular home builder whose focus on quality control is paramount. To make sure that each module complies with stringent quality standards, they should conduct thorough inspection processes. To safeguard your investment, ask the builder about the warranty coverage they offer.


Budgetary and pricing considerations
Consider the pricing structures and payment terms of modular home builders when comparing them. Compare various builders ' in-depth quotes after getting them from each one. Building Regulations and Permits
Make sure the builder is familiar with the local building codes and regulations before beginning the construction of your modular home. They must obtain the required authorizations and follow all applicable laws. Delays or even legal problems can result from breaking regulations.

Timeline and construction process
With the modular home builder of your choice, go over the timeline and construction process. A well-organized builder will give you an estimated completion date and a detailed list of the steps. You can make plans accordingly and establish reasonable expectations with the aid of this information.


Options for Financing
Look into the modular home financing options. Some builders might have partnerships with financial institutions or provide in-house financing. To find the best financing option for your modular home project, look into various loan programs and seek professional counsel.


Environmental sustainability and energy efficiency
The sustainability of the environment and energy efficiency of modular homes are well known. Find builders who employ energy-saving features and environmentally friendly construction materials. This lowers your long-term energy costs in addition to being good for the environment.


After-sales assistance and customer support
Think about the modular home builder's after-sales support and customer service levels. Even after your home is finished, a reputable builder will respond to your questions and offer help. A smooth and stress-free building experience is guaranteed by good customer service.
